Chimney Painting in Waco, TX
Chimney painting services involve applying protective and decorative coatings to the exterior surfaces of a chimney. This process helps improve the appearance of the chimney, shield it from weather-related damage, and extend its lifespan. Projects typically include repainting brick, stucco, or masonry surfaces, and may involve surface preparation such as cleaning, scraping, and repairing any cracks or damaged areas prior to painting. Homeowners often request chimney painting when updating the exterior look of their property, preventing deterioration, or maintaining the structural integrity of the chimney.
Before requesting chimney painting services, property owners should consider the current condition of their chimney’s surface, including any signs of peeling paint, cracks, or moisture damage. It’s important to choose appropriate paint types suitable for outdoor masonry and to understand the scope of work involved, such as surface preparation and weather considerations. Clear communication about desired colors, finishes, and expectations can help ensure the project meets aesthetic preferences and durability needs.

Common Chimney Painting Jobs
Chimney Exterior Painting - Enhances curb appeal and protects the chimney surface from weather damage.
Brick Chimney Painting - Refreshes brick surfaces with durable, weather-resistant coatings.
Flue and Vent Pipe Painting - Improves appearance and prevents corrosion on metal components.
Chimney Crown Painting - Seals and preserves the top cap to prevent water infiltration.
Chimney Cap and Masonry Painting - Provides a protective layer to extend the lifespan of chimney features.
Chimney Repainting for Maintenance - Restores faded or peeling paint to maintain a clean, finished look.
Chimney Painting Questions
What types of chimneys benefit from painting services? Chimneys with weathered or faded surfaces, or those needing a fresh appearance, often receive painting to improve durability and aesthetics.
How does chimney painting protect the structure? Applying paint creates a protective barrier against moisture, rust, and environmental elements, helping to extend the chimney’s lifespan.
Are there different finishes available for chimney painting? Yes, various finishes such as matte, semi-gloss, or satin can be used to match the property's style and specific needs.
What should homeowners consider before choosing chimney paint? It’s important to select a high-quality, heat-resistant paint suitable for exterior masonry or metal surfaces to ensure lasting results.
